The Associate of Applied Science degree awarded through Red Rocks consists of 60-75 credits, or about half the amount of credits needed for a BS. Our AAS degree was created for students who are not planning on transferring their degree to a four year college or university. Instead, our AAS degree program allows students to prepare themselves for direct entry level employment in the career of their choice.
To fulfill our Colorado based AAS degree program, students must complete state-designated general education requirements (commonly called core classes) for a total of 38-42 hours. These courses focus on core skills including written communication, oral communication, arts and humanities, mathematics, and social sciences. The remaining hours allow the student to focus on the areas of applied sciences, and to obtain the educational tools needed for a variety of lucrative, secure careers, including the fields of engineering, nursing or medicine, computer science, mathematics, food safety, and teaching.
As mentioned above, the AAS degree program is not intended for transfer. However, some of the program classes may be transferred on an individual basis by the receiving four year college or university.
